Hi all,
I have a question about starting Yoga late in life. I used to do Pilates for several years and used to fill in as a teacher occasionally. It has been a long time since I have done any though. Now I am starting Yoga, have tapes and will start a class as soon as I have the stretches from the tapes down. My real question is I know it takes time to be good at something and am hoping to become good at this. I will be doing this everyday and want to eventually get to at least the intermediate stage. Do you think this is possible? Thank you

Hi cody11,
I commend you for starting a yoga practice and striving towards attaining an intermediate level. Yes, it certainly is possible to attain that level of practice if you are practicing every day. But a lot has to do with what level of strength, flexibility and focus that you are starting with.
